MIT Scientists Create Injectable Mini Livers to Address Organ Shortages and Liver Disease
Scientists at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) have developed a groundbreaking approach to treating liver failure with the creation of injectable "satellite livers." These tiny engineered liver tissues, which combine liver cells (hepatocytes) with hydrogel microspheres, offer a potential solution to the global shortage of donor livers. Economist Radhika Pandey Passes Away at 46 After Emergency Liver Transplant Complications
Radhika Pandey, one of India’s most respected economists and a prominent voice in public finance and macroeconomic policy, passed away at the age of 46 due to complications following an emergency liver transplant. Her untimely death at the Institute of Liver and Biliary Sciences (ILBS) in New Delhi has left a void in both the academic and policy-making communities, where she had been a vital contributor for nearly two decades.
